Wii U на компютър или относно CEMU 1

инструкции

И така, пускането на следващата версия наWii U емулатора -Cemu. По-долу са основните промени, които очакваме в момента. Бих искал също да добавя, че тази версия поправи много грешки и увеличи скоростта на емулация в много игри!

Общи:

  • Добавена е поддръжка за профили на игри (текстови файлове, които съхраняват настройки за всяка игра)
  • Добавено е автоматично откриване на региона на играта
  • Курсорът на мишката е скрит в режим на цял екран
  • Добавен бърз клавиш (Ctrl+Tab) за превключване между режимите на показване на TV/Gamepad. (Забележка: това е временно решение, докато не се подобри взаимодействието с геймпада)
  • Името на играта и региона се показват в заглавието на прозореца
  • Поддръжка за нови API: OSInitSemaphoreEx(), FSWriteFileAsync()
  • Подобрена реализация на H264DECMemoryRequirement()
  • Добавена е поддръжка за RLWNM, PS_RSQRTE, PS_RES, PS_NEG, STFSUX, MFTB /MFTBU, LSwi / STSWI и TW инструкции към рекомпилатора
  • Рекомпилаторът генерира оптимизиран код за RLWIMI, RLWINM инструкции
  • Към рекомпилатора е добавена оптимизация за пропускане на ненужни инструкции
  • Коригирана грешка в интерпретатора за MFTB / MFTBU инструкции
  • Поправена е грешка, при която играта може да замръзне, ако чака VSync събитие
  • Добавена е експериментална настройка „Използване на постоянни вертекс буфери“. Ако тази настройка е активирана,Cemu ще се опита да използва по-модерни функции на OpenGL за поточно предаване на геометрични данни към GPU. Това ви позволява да постигнете по-висока честотна лента, но може да доведе до проблеми с правилното показване на изображението.
  • Коригиран бъг в GX2ConvertDepthBufferToTextureSurface(), който може да доведе до софтлок
  • Подобрена емулация на Streamout
  • Поддръжка за нови API SAVEMakeDirAsync(), SAVERemoveAsync(), SAVEGetStatAsync(), SAVERenameAsync(), SAVEOpenDirOtherNormalApplicationAsync()
  • Фиксиран бъг в SAVEGetStatOtherApplication()